How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Village Of Four Seasons?
|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
|---|---|---|---|
| Village Of Four Seasons Studio Apartments | $625 | $625 | $625 |
| Village Of Four Seasons 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,068 | $450 | $1,650 |
| Village Of Four Seasons 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,199 | $495 | $1,610 |
| Village Of Four Seasons 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,302 | $542 | $2,260 |

What is the current price range for One Bedroom Village Of Four Seasons Apartments for rent?
Today's rental pricing for One Bedroom Apartments in Village Of Four Seasons ranges from $450 to $1,650 with an average monthly rent of $1,068.
What does renting a Two Bedroom Apartment in Village Of Four Seasons cost?
The monthly rent prices of Two Bedroom Apartments currently available in Village Of Four Seasons range from $495 to $1,610. Today's average rental price for Two Bedrooms here is $1,199.
How expensive are Village Of Four Seasons Three Bedroom Apartments?
There are currently 15 Three Bedroom Apartments listings available in Village Of Four Seasons on ApartmentHomeLiving.com. The pricing ranges from $542 to $2,260 - averaging $1,302 for the location.
